Commencing in the mid-1950s, and reaching its peak over the early sixties, the Nashville seem turned country music right into a multimillion-greenback business centered in Nashville, Tennessee; Patsy Cline and Jim Reeves ended up two of essentially the most broadly well known Nashville seem artists, and their deaths in separate airplane crashes in the early 1960s had been a Consider the genre's decline. Starting up from the fifties to the mid-sixties, western singer-songwriters including Marty Robbins rose in prominence as did Other folks, through western music traditions, like New Mexico music's Al Hurricane. Bob Wills was Yet another country musician from your Reduce Great Plains who experienced turn into very fashionable as the chief of the "scorching string band," and who also appeared in Hollywood westerns. His mix of country and jazz, which commenced out as dance hall music, would become often called western swing. Wills was among the list of 1st country musicians identified to have extra an electric guitar to his band, in 1938.[29] Country musicians commenced recording boogie in 1939, shortly just after it had been performed at Carnegie Hall, when Johnny Barfield recorded "Boogie Woogie".

In order to battle the about-reliance of mainstream country music on pop-infused artists, the sister style of Americana began to obtain acceptance and rise in prominence, getting eight Grammy types of its possess in 2009. Although Americana music attained acceptance in 2009, the very first Americana singer was likely Hank Williams from the fifties.[167] Americana music incorporates aspects of country music, bluegrass, folks, blues, gospel, rhythm and blues, roots rock and southern soul and it is overseen via the Americana Music Affiliation as well as Americana Music Honors & Awards.
